    The only thing I don't keep a big stock of is flour. It's okay if you have enough freezer space but I've heard too many stories on here of weevils in flour to want to keep more than I can reasonably use.

    I did have some bread flour for about a year and when I used it in the bm with some fresh yeast it didn't rise, so presumably it had lost its strength

    The fats in flour go rancid and that does affect the flavour and the way it behaves when cooked.
